Dynamic and eclectic, the Pigalle - SoPi neighborhood is known for its vibrant and warm atmosphere. Tourists in search of new experiences flock here to explore its lively streets filled with countless entertainment venues. This neighborhood also houses significant historical monuments. Among them are major museums and theaters such as the Gustave Moreau Museum, the Théâtre Fontaine, and La Nouvelle Eve. The famous Moulin Rouge cabaret, with its dazzling red windmill, is also located in the same district. Founded in 1889, it has hosted generations of artists and spectators and continues to offer dazzling shows that attract visitors from around the world. Not far from there, the Church of the Holy Trinity, a beautiful example of Second Empire architecture, overlooks the Place d'Estienne d'Orves, adding a touch of majesty to the neighborhood.
